Item 1.02    Termination of a Material Definitive Agreement

 

As previously disclosed, on October 11, 2022, Jaguar Health, Inc. (the “Company”) entered into an Amended and Restated License and Services Agreement (the “License Agreement”) with SynWorld Technologies Corporation (“Licensee”), C&E Telecom, LTD (“C&E Telecom”), and Tao Wang (“Wang”), which License Agreement amended and restated in entirety the License and Services Agreement, dated as of June 28, 2022, by and among the same parties, as amended by that certain First Amendment to the License and Services Agreement, dated as of August 18, 2022, by and between the Company and Licensee, for the grant of certain licenses by the Company to Licensee to commercialize the Product (as defined in the License Agreement) and the engagement of Licensee by the Company to obtain regulatory approval for the Product to treat all forms of diarrhea in dogs in the Licensee Territory (as defined in the License Agreement).

 

On January 31, 2023, the Company, Licensee, C&E Telecom and Wang entered into a Mutual Termination of License Agreement (the “Termination Agreement”), pursuant to which the parties agreed to mutually terminate the License Agreement, effective as of January 31, 2023. Following its termination, the License Agreement is void, and there is no liability thereunder on the part of any party thereto except as set forth in the Termination Agreement.

 

The Termination Agreement contains mutual releases by all parties thereto, for all claims known and unknown, relating and arising out of, or relating to, among other things, the License Agreement, or the transactions contemplated by the License Agreement.
